How it works

Set it once. Then forget it.

Connect your Google and Microsoft calendars, decide where availability should be mirrored, and share booking links that only show real open slots.

  1. Connect your calendars

    Authorize the Google or Microsoft accounts busyfold should protect. Calendars can provide availability, receive sync blocks, host bookings, or all three.

  2. Create links and rules

    Draw sync connections, then create reusable booking types or one-time links with durations, buffers, daily caps, min notice, and meeting locations.

  3. Let it protect the slot

    When an event or booking lands, busyfold writes generic unavailable blocks across the calendars you selected without copying source-event details.

Invitees can book, reschedule, or cancel through public links; hosts keep control of the calendars and guardrails behind them.

Data minimization

Your calendar details are not republished.

busyfold needs calendar access to sync in the background. It is designed to copy when you are busy into connected calendars, not what you are busy with. Booking events use the invitee details submitted for that meeting, but source calendar details still are not republished into sync blocks.

Used to operate

  • The start and end time of each busy period
  • A generic unavailable marker on the destination
  • OAuth grants and sync metadata needed to keep calendars current
  • Invitee details only when they submit a booking form

A generic sync block shows that time is taken without copying source event details. Booking-form details are used for the meeting invite the invitee asked to create.

Not copied into blocks

  • Source event titles
  • Source guests & attendees
  • Source descriptions & notes
  • Source locations
  • Source attachments & links
  • Source video-call details

busyfold may process provider event data during sync, but these details are discarded instead of being written to destination calendars.

FAQ

Questions, folded out.

The short answers on privacy, syncing, and control — before you connect a single calendar.

Does busyfold see my event details?

Busyfold needs OAuth access to the calendars you connect so the backend can sync them. It minimizes what it stores and republishes: destination calendars get generic busy blocks, not source titles, guests, notes, locations, or links.

Will it double-book me or clutter my calendar?

No. busyfold won't write over real events or your own manual blocks. Booking links check connected source calendars, buffers, min notice, and daily caps before a slot is shown.

Can people book time with me through busyfold?

Yes, on Pro. Create reusable booking types on your public handle or send one-time links. When someone books, busyfold creates a real event on your Google or Microsoft host calendar and includes a manage link for rescheduling or cancellation.

How fast does it sync?

Almost instantly — the moment your calendar changes, the blocks update.

Which calendars can I connect?

Any Google or Microsoft (Outlook) calendars you authorize. Each account grants access directly, and a single account can act as both a source and a destination.

Does it work with more than one account?

Yes. Mix Google and Microsoft freely — any account can mirror to or from any other. Free covers 2 calendars; Pro starts at 5 and you can add more in packs of 5.

Can I customise the blocks it creates?

Yes — choose the title and colour busyfold paints on destination calendars, set how far ahead it syncs, merge nearby blocks, and optionally skip weekends. Booking types also have durations, buffers, min notice, daily caps, and locations.

What booking details are shared?

Source calendar details are not republished into sync blocks. For scheduling, the invitee details submitted on the booking form are used to create and manage that specific calendar invite.
